Output d4887f841a8dff3b8ddea0dc5cd577c81ac035207c2ef9f41b8c2eac98941a4a:1

value
566849359
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9420ec35ae5d50adf3c9e68891bb80bc491365ea OP_EQUALVERIFY OP_CHECKSIG
address
1EWESuBu7zTg94g7S7Luh3b86NqCtjxWdZ
transaction
d4887f841a8dff3b8ddea0dc5cd577c81ac035207c2ef9f41b8c2eac98941a4a
confirmations
556821
spent
true